The IT Automation Engineer will be respon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ining automation solutions that streamline IT operations, improve reliability, and enable self-service capabilities across Windows, Linux, and cloud environments. This role will focus on infrastructure-as-code, automated remediation (self‑healing), and provisioning processes that enforce organizational standards while empowering other teams through secure automation portals and workflows.
WHAT YOU’LL DO- Automation & Scripting
- Develop, maintain, and optimize automation scripts using Power Shell, Ansible, Python, and Bash for both Windows and Linux systems.
- Build Jenkins pipelines for continuous integration and deployment of automation workflows and scripts.
- Design and implement reusable automation modules for provisioning, patching, service restarts, and configuration compliance.
- Self-Healing & Monitoring Integration
- Collaborate with the monitoring and NOC teams to design automated response playbooks that remediate common alerts and incidents.
- Integrate monitoring tools (e.g., Manage Engine Ops Manager, Zabbix, or custom scripts) with automation platforms for self‑healing actions such as restarting services, cleaning queues, or scaling resources.
- Maintain audit trails and reporting for automated actions to ensure transparency and compliance.
- Develop automation to enforce infrastructure standards when deploying servers and applications across AWS and on‑prem environments.
- Use Ansible and Power Shell DSC to ensure consistent system configuration and compliance.
- Create provisioning workflows to automatically tag, secure, and configure new systems to align with corporate policies.
- Web Portals & Self‑Service
- Develop and maintain web-based self‑service portals (using Jenkins, Power Shell Universal Dashboard, or equivalent frameworks) for administrative tasks such as user creation, server provisioning, and system maintenance.
- Provide secure, role‑based access controls to allow IT and business teams to safely perform pre‑approved tasks.
- Automate approval workflows and integrate with Jira or Service Now where applicable.
- Partner with cross‑functional teams including Infrastructure, Security, Cloud, and Dev Ops to identify automation opportunities.
- Maintain detailed documentation of scripts, workflows, and architectural decisions.
- Contribute to the continuous improvement of automation governance, version control, and testing practices.
